Essential Features for Selecting the Right Fishing Stand
Selecting the ideal fishing stand relies on several vital features that satisfy an angler's specific needs. Stability is paramount; a stand must provide a solid base to withstand various weather conditions and guarantee steady performance. Material quality also is important; rust-proof materials, such as aluminum or treated steel, strengthen longevity. Mobility is another significant factor; lightweight and foldable designs enable effortless movement to and from fishing spots. Additionally, height adjustability allows anglers to fine-tune their stance based on personal preference or terrain. Finally, the presence of features like rod holders and tackle storage can substantially boost the fishing experience, making it more streamlined and efficient. Investigating Multiple Styles of Fishing Towers
Various types of fishing stands serve diverse angling tastes and settings. Within the most popular are the shoreline stands, ideal for shore fishing, as they provide stability on uneven terrain. Portable fishing stands provide ease for fishermen traveling, readily collapsing for transportation. For those angling in tougher environments, three-legged stands provide improved stability and flexibility, accommodating varying elevations and positions.
Casting platforms, typically found on boats, boost the angler for greater visibility and casting distance. Conversely, ice fishing stands are specifically designed to withstand cold temperatures, featuring insulation and stability on frozen surfaces. Each type serves a particular purpose, ensuring anglers can select the stand that best fits their fishing style and location. Strategies for Preserving Your Fishing Stand in Top Condition
Preserving a fishing stand in excellent state is necessary for enhancing the complete fishing experience. Consistent examinations are critical; identifying rust, loose screws, or damaged components can prevent unforeseen failures. Scrubbing the stand after every use helps eliminate dirt, salt, and residue, which can result in degradation over time. Using a gentle soap and water solution is efficient, succeeded by full drying to prevent water accumulation.
Storing the stand properly also has a significant role. Placing the stand in a dry, covered spot shields it from harsh weather conditions. If the stand is metal, using a anti-rust spray helps to further prolong its lifespan. Moreover, ensuring that all mechanisms are lubricated regularly preserves performance and ease of use. Following these maintenance steps, anglers can assure their fishing stand stays steady and operational for numerous trips ahead.
